**Ticket PX-207 — Pricing experiment env misconfigured**

For the weekly eng sync: the Gatefold ticket-pricing experiment is serving control to all cohorts because staging was cloned from the demo image, which lacks the experiment service credential. Variant assignment silently falls back to default. Rollout is blocked until each affected host gets the corrected env. To unblock, add this line to the environment file:

secret setting of tajof-bahif: COURIER_KEY3=65d

**Leadership Review Briefing — Project Kestrel**

Quick heads-up for the sales leads: we're in early talks to acquire Dovetail Metrics, a small analytics shop out of Farrowgate. Their tooling would plug a real gap in our reporting story. Nothing is signed, so keep this off customer calls entirely. The context driving the timing is noted directly below.

board note of yahig-yahif: Silmirox Works plans to raise the Aldius list price by 18.5 percent in January. The steering committee signed off on a budget of $141.9 million for Project Tamix. The renewal with Eliysek Logistics closes at $114.1 million a year, 18.9 percent below the last contract. Project Gordor slips by a full year because of the supplier delay.

Subject: Cut-over done — Brickworks queue retired

Hi plugin folks,

Quick recap: over the weekend we finished migrating from our homegrown Brickworks job queue to the new Relaydeck scheduler. Jobs, retries, and dead-letter handling all moved cleanly; only a handful of stragglers needed manual replay. If your plugin enqueues work, the old API still proxies through for now, but please switch to the new client before the deprecation date. To help you update your test rigs, the new scheduler defaults are below.

config for bahop-baduf:
[kasion]
team = lamath
access_code = ac_d807e5
host = kasion.paliqcloud.corp
port = 4000
owner = julix.tamvan
peer = frair.qorvelsoft.local

Subject: Memtrace cut-over complete

Team,

Cut-over to Memtrace v2 for GPU memory profiling finished last night. Old v1 agents are disabled; any tickets referencing v1 dashboards should be closed as resolved-by-migration. Sampling overhead is now under 2% and allocation traces include kernel names. Known gap: profiles older than 30 days were not migrated. Point customers at the v2 docs for setup questions. For reference when troubleshooting, the agent now runs with the following configuration.

settings of bagaf-bawip:
[aldax]
port = 5000
region = south-4
host = aldax.brasklabs.corp
team = brivan
timeout_ms = 2000
retries = 2